When … WebThe light generally [3] has two stages: steady (indicating a minor fault) and flashing (indicating a severe fault). When the MIL is lit, the engine control unit stores a fault code related to the malfunction, which can be retrieved—although in many models this requires the use of a scan tool.

WebMay 24, 2015 · When you have the key on, and the engine is not running, the check engine light is not on. Before you go to a lot of unnecessary work, let's test the fuses first. Checking the wiring diagram, there are three fuses for this circuit. 7.5 amp DOME fuse (located in the left side instrument panel fuse box) WebBy the way the easiest way to turn off the check engine light would be to disconnect the battery for 30 seconds.
